AI Summary
-
Directs the North Dakota legislative management to conduct a study during the 2023-24 interim on statutory provisions restricting firearm and dangerous weapons carrying locations and methods
-
Study must examine state's current firearm and weapon possession prohibitions compared to national historical regulations on time, place, and manner restrictions
-
Requires assessment of recent federal court cases relating to firearm restrictions including public carry and evaluation of the dangerous weapon definition to determine if it should be maintained, narrowed, or expanded
-
Mandates input from the attorney general, superintendent of public instruction, university system representative, supreme court representatives, and representatives from the association of counties, league of cities, state's attorney association, commission on legal counsel for indigents, peace officers association, and firearm legislation interest organizations
-
Legislative management shall report findings, recommendations, and any necessary implementing legislation to the sixty-ninth legislative assembly
Legislative Description
AN ACT to provide for a legislative management study relating to statutory provisions that restrict the location and manner in which firearms and dangerous weapons may be carried.
